It is funny to hear your own words through the mouth of your toddler.
I have been talking a lot about having a good attitude and "happy heart" (thanks, Teri) with Mia A LOT these last few weeks and months. On the one hand her ability to be a "helper" has really improved a ton over the past few months.... on the other hand, her attitude and fiesty spirit has also taken on a life of it's own. It ebbs and flows.
Anyway, the point of this being something rather humorous. Today Mia and I waited for Trevor to return from work so we could all go out for pizza. Trevor and I keep reminding ourselves we may not have many nights left just the 3 of us! For many reasons, I was quite grumpy when we all drove to the restaurant. Trevor was almost an hour late.... Mia did not nap well today... our car is totaled from a hit and run. It is hot... I am still pregnant and feeling, well sort of handicapped.
I was not having a happy heart, and Mia called me on it.
"Mommy, what's wrong? Are you having a happy heart?" I was caught off guard a bit in the car and kept my serious, grumpy face. Then again, "Mommy, are you listening to me? Do you need a good attitude?" This time I couldn't help but laugh. My toddler is calling me out on my bad attitude. I did need an attitude check. Thank goodness for that! Sometimes the things you want to point out so badly in others are the exact things you need to work on!
